Alumni Spotlight: Lena Alrowais

August 10, 2026 Written by CAS Communication Staff | Photos courtesy of Lena Alrowais

Do you wonder what it’s like to attend the English Language Institute (ELI)?

Meet English Language Institute alumna Lena Alrowais, who graduated from the 91Ô­´´ in 2026 with a bachelor's of science in computer science. Lena attended the ELI in the first cohort of female students sent through Saudi Arabia's SABIC program as well as founded the Saudi Student Association – a student-run club that celebrates Saudi culture.

Where I Am From

Saudi Arabia

Where I Am Now

I recently graduated from the 91Ô­´´ with a bachelor's of science in computer science.

Where I'm going

I will join SABIC to work in the cybersecurity department.

How did the ELI prepare you for your career?

The ELI strengthened my English and helped me communicate with confidence. These skills supported me throughout my studies, leadership experiences and career preparation.

What are you most proud of since graduating from the ELI?

I am especially proud of founding the Saudi Student Association at 91Ô­´´ and serving as its president. Creating a community for Saudi students was one of the most meaningful parts of my university experience.

What are your current academic or career goals?

My goal is to grow as a cybersecurity professional at SABIC. I also hope to continue developing my leadership and technical skills.

What is one of your favorite memories from your time as a student at the ELI?

One of my favorite memories was meeting students from around the world. The ELI helped me feel welcomed and connected when I first came to 91Ô­´´.

Do not be afraid to speak English or make mistakes. Meet new people, participate in activities and enjoy the experience.

- Lena Alrowais
